The PFCOne Film Festival is referred to as “PFCOne” for the purpose of this disclaimer. 1. Submit a one-minute movie based on your original story. You can use any tool or media, from your mobile phone to a professional camera, to make your one-minute movie. The goal of the festival is to allow you to share your films with no restrictions as to the medium used to create the film.
2. By submitting, if chosen as an official selection, you are hereby granting permission for passionforcinema.com to exhibit your submission in the PFCOne festival event.
3. Submissions will be rejected if received after the posted submission dates.
4. You have the legal right and authority to submit a film to PFCOne. You may not submit another person’s work as your own. If you are under the age of eighteen (18), you must have your parent or legal guardian submit your film on your behalf.
5. There is no restriction on the number of movies you may submit to the festival. Each movie must be submitted separately.
6. Only completed projects will be accepted. We will not accept rough cuts of films, nor will we accept trailers of feature projects. Your submission must be a complete and final one-minute film.
7. We accept submissions that have premiered elsewhere; however, films available for viewing on YouTube, Google Video, ifilm, or other free online sites will not be accepted.
8. Submission format: we prefer that you submit your film in .flv format (Flash Video File from Macromedia). Films submitted using other electronic formats (.mov, .qt, .mp4, .wmv, .avi, .mpg or .wma) will be converted to .flv files, and if there is a conversion failure for any technical reason, your film will not be eligible for entry.
9. PFCOne is open genre; we accept all forms and genres that would be deemed within a G, PG, PG-13, R, or NC-17 rating by our screening committee and jurors. We do not accept pornographic content.
